There are about 75 million people in Egypt and 90% of the people are of from the lineage of Ham, Noah’s son. A small minority group of the Egyptians are the Nubians who live mostly in southern Egypt. Egypt is 90% Islamic, 10% Christian, which includes all Armenian and Catholic churches.
About 98% of the people in Egypt speak Egyptian-Arabic, a dialect of the Modern Standard Arabic. The more educated Egyptian people speak English and French. Egypt is a presidential republic. The head of state in Egypt is the president and he is elected by popular vote for a term of six years.
The climate in Egypt is a desert climate with moderate winters and hot, dry summers. The temperatures from morning to night can range considerably. Plan to bring layers of clothing when you take your tour to Egypt so you can add or take off clothes as the weather fluctuates. The mild winter will begin in November and the hot summer begins in May. Rainfall only comes to the northern part of the country and even there is very sporadic and light.

If you are already in the area, you can schedule a one-day tour where you can visit St. Catherine’s Monastery and climb Mount Sinai. These tours begin early in the morning and include traveling through the Sinai desert with an Egyptian guide. While here, you will also visit the place where Moses saw the burning bush and received the Ten Commandments.

The Pyramids and Sphinx of Giza are two places amazing sights that have been standing for the last 5,000 years. The artifacts of the era of the Pharaohs can be seen at the Egyptian Museum. The treasures of King Tutankhamen’s tomb are there as well. A drive through Old Cairo will show you where early Judaism and Christianity thrived in Egypt. In Cairo, you will also visit the Saint Sergius Church and the Ben Ezra Synagogue.
One exciting part of the trip is the visit to Aswan where you will board a train that has sleeping compartments for a couple of days of travel. By train, you will visit the Old Aswan Dam, the High Dam, the Philae Temple and the unfinished Obelisk. You will travel to Luxor by train and then visit the Valley of the Kings and the West Bank, as well as the Karnak temples.
